A transport ship carrying released German prisoners of war arrives at a Baltic Sea port during World War II. Crowds cheer the returning prisoners of war and throw flowers at them. Sailors perform the Nazi salute. Women and children waving bouquets of flowers. Prisoners of war crowd the deck of a ship with a Nazi flag. Nazi officials among the crowd welcoming the soldiers home from North Africa. Former prisoners of war disembark from ship one by one. They are holding bouquets given to them. Sign reads “Die heimat grüßt euch” (“Greetings from the homeland”). An Afrika Korps veteran soldier holding a bunch of flowers besides a smiling woman. Girls offering flowers to an Afrika Korps veteran smoking a pipe. Elderly women admire a young veteran. An Afrika Korps veteran cradling a kitten. A woman writes on a notebook at a table with paperwork processing the incoming soldiers. Stamps and wads of cash on the desk. A nurse and a German soldier together. The soldiers board a waiting railroad train. A woman gives a cup of beer to a soldier, through the train window. The soldier drinks it and smile. A soldier with a cast talking to his friend. Soldiers returning to Germany for rest. Railroad train cars filled with smiling, German soldiers who crowd at the windows and wave to family, friends, women and children crowding the train station platform to see them off. Crowds waving at the soldiers as the train leaves the train station.
